既有适合小白学习的零基础资料,也有适合3年以上经验的小伙伴深入学习提升的进阶课程,涵盖了95%以上软件测试知识点,真正体系化!
由于文件比较多,这里只是将部分目录截图出来,全套包含大厂面经、学习笔记、源码讲义、实战项目、大纲路线、讲解视频,并且后续会持续更新
2.数据全面性:测试通过数据分析拿到的爬虫数据对应的友商是否全面,即:除了竞品或友商中A的数据应该获取,竞品或友商B、C、D的数据是否有考虑,通常在需求评审阶段提出,测试获取的数据是否完整 等。
3.数据完整性:测试分析目标数据确保指定时间范围内每天有数据,排除被风控了的情况、数据是否重复,例:同1条URL对应2条结果数据,数据预期与结果总条数一致,表数据信息是一致、是否有遗漏的情况。
4.数据合理性:从数据应用层出发测试,应测试数据字段类型check,如对重要字段类型check,例:int型下出现其他字符类型情况,字段异常值check,例:null、空、或者另外一些约定异常值,字段默认值一致性验证check,例: 从A表同步到B表后,某字段枚举值含义相同。应用数据字段的正确性。
5.数据准确性:测试获取到数据的结果表与数据源头表是否一致,可能源表经过A -> B -> C处理后得到结果表,所以需要验证整个过程数据是否丢失,确保数据的准确与一致性,可基于数据的总量来考量验证。
6.数据安全性:多账号登录及账号权限控制,敏感数据脱敏加密处理,数据加密隔离等方面进行测试。
7.数据易用性:获取的数据可复用、可视频化、易理解性等方面进行考量测试。
二、大数据的可靠性与数据的处理效率。
1.数据容错性:在上下游数据出现宕机或者异常情况下能够兼容容错处理,使获得的数据正确性。保证数据的一致性。
2.数据恢复性:当数据丢失或缺失时能够在较快时间内方便恢复。
3.数据处理效率:在大数据量的情况下处理数据的效率、及MYSQL的线程处理能力及资源紧张或不足的情况下给应用层带来的影响范围。
三、大数据的可维护性及可移植性。
既有适合小白学习的零基础资料,也有适合3年以上经验的小伙伴深入学习提升的进阶课程,涵盖了95%以上软件测试知识点,真正体系化!
由于文件比较多,这里只是将部分目录截图出来,全套包含大厂面经、学习笔记、源码讲义、实战项目、大纲路线、讲解视频,并且后续会持续更新
,可以戳这里获取](https://bbs.csdn.net/forums/4f45ff00ff254613a03fab5e56a57acb)**